Nonprofit J-1 Sponsorship Jobs in Texas: Frequently Asked Questions

Which nonprofit organizations in Texas are known for sponsoring J-1 visas?

Large nonprofit hospital networks such as Texas Children's Hospital, Baylor Scott & White Health, and UT Health, alongside major research universities operating nonprofit affiliates, have documented J-1 hosting activity in Texas. International relief and development organizations with Texas offices, such as those headquartered in Houston's nonprofit corridor, also appear regularly in OFLC disclosure data for exchange visitor program filings.

Which Texas cities have the most nonprofit J-1 sponsorship jobs?

Houston and Dallas lead in nonprofit J-1 activity, driven by their large hospital systems, research institutions, and international NGO offices. Austin's growing nonprofit sector, anchored by public health and social services organizations, produces a steady share of exchange visitor roles. San Antonio also generates consistent volume, particularly through healthcare nonprofits and military-adjacent social services organizations serving the region.

What types of nonprofit roles typically qualify for J-1 sponsorship in Texas?

Roles that qualify for J-1 sponsorship in the nonprofit sector generally fall under recognized exchange visitor program categories: research scholars, professors, specialists, and short-term scholars. In Texas nonprofits, these commonly include clinical researchers at hospital-affiliated institutes, public health program specialists, international development coordinators, and subject-matter experts brought in under the specialist or short-term scholar category for defined project work.

Are there any Texas-specific considerations for J-1 sponsorship in the nonprofit sector?

Texas nonprofits sponsoring J-1 exchange visitors must work through a USCIS-designated exchange visitor program sponsor, the nonprofit employer itself is rarely the direct program sponsor. Organizations affiliated with universities or hospital systems often use the institution's existing J-1 program infrastructure. Texas also has a significant concentration of healthcare and public health nonprofits where J-1 clinical research waiver programs, administered through the Texas Department of State Health Services, may apply to certain medical exchange visitors.
